Year: 1968
Runtime: 13 mins
Language: Danish
The film presents a deadpan documentary style that follows a solitary figure performing everyday actions, presented as an academic study of “The Perfect Human,” a construct embodying an idealized Danish citizen. Its dry humor and formal narration critique notions of perfection and social conformity.
